What is the IAC building used for?

The IAC building, serving as world headquarters for Barry Diller’s media and Internet empire, joins a growing list of new projects that reflect how mainstream developers in the city are significantly raising the creative stakes after decades of settling for bland, soul-sapping office buildings.

Where is Barry Diller’s New York City headquarters?

Barry Diller’s corporate headquarters for the InterActiveCorp media company was built to resemble a tall ship in full sail. Standing 10 stories high, the building sits opposite the Chelsea Piers sports complex in lower Manhattan.

How much did Barry Diller donate to Little Island?

In 2015, Diller and his wife committed to donate $113 million toward Little Island, a public park and performance space on a reconstructed pier in the Hudson River in New York City. It is stated to be the largest donation to a public park in city history.
